Summary
PRIME MACHINE, INC. has accumulated 33 OSHA violations across 13 inspections over 41 years of recorded history, with $11,650 in total assessed penalties.
The establishment sits in the 98th percentile for violations within its industry-state peer group of 168 employers. Inspection frequency runs at the 99th percentile. The most recent enforcement activity was recorded 1 year ago.
